Rewrite the equation 8x - 12y = 48 in slope-intercept form.

Final answer:

To rewrite the equation 8x - 12y = 48 in slope-intercept form, subtract 8x from both sides, divide both sides by -12, and solve for y. The resulting equation is y = (2/3)x - 4.


Step-by-step explanation:

The given equation is 8x - 12y = 48. To rewrite it in slope-intercept form, we need to solve for y. First, subtract 8x from both sides of the equation to isolate -12y. This gives us -12y = -8x + 48. Next, divide both sides of the equation by -12 to solve for y. This gives us the equation y = (2/3)x - 4.
